Importance of Business Insurance

Asset Protection

Your business is built on valuable assets, including property, equipment, inventory, and intellectual property. Business insurance helps protect these assets from various risks, such as fire, theft, natural disasters, vandalism, or other unforeseen events. It provides the financial means to repair or replace damaged or stolen assets, minimizing the impact on your business operations.

Liability Coverage

Business insurance includes liability protection, which safeguards you from potential legal and financial liabilities. It covers claims made against your business for bodily injury, property damage, or advertising injury caused to third parties. Liability coverage helps pay for legal defense costs, settlements, or judgments, reducing the financial burden on your business.

Business Interruption Coverage

Disruptions to your business operations, such as fire, natural disasters, or other unforeseen events, can lead to significant financial losses. Business interruption coverage compensates for the lost income during the time your business is unable to operate. It helps cover ongoing expenses, payroll, and helps you get back on your feet more quickly.

Employee Protection

Many business insurance policies include coverage for your employees, such as workers' compensation insurance. This coverage provides medical benefits and wage replacement for employees who suffer work-related injuries or illnesses. Having this coverage not only protects your employees but also safeguards your business from potential lawsuits.

Legal Compliance

Certain types of business insurance, such as workers' compensation or commercial auto insurance, are legally required in many jurisdictions. Maintaining adequate insurance coverage ensures that you comply with legal obligations, avoiding penalties or legal consequences.

Business Insurance Coverage

General Liability Insurance

General liability insurance provides coverage for bodily injury, property damage, and advertising injury claims made against your business by third parties. It helps cover legal defense costs, settlements, or judgments.

Property Insurance

Property insurance covers physical assets owned by your business, such as buildings, equipment, inventory, and supplies. It protects against risks like fire, theft, vandalism, or natural disasters.

Professional Liability Insurance

Professional liability insurance, also known as errors and omissions insurance, provides coverage for claims related to professional negligence, errors, or omissions in your professional services or advice.

Workers' Compensation Insurance

Workers' compensation insurance is mandatory in many jurisdictions and provides coverage for employees who suffer work-related injuries or illnesses. It helps cover medical expenses, rehabilitation, and wage replacement.

Commercial Auto Insurance

Commercial auto insurance provides coverage for vehicles used in your business operations, including liability for accidents, physical damage to vehicles, and coverage for theft or vandalism.
